  • Flying the Ryan NYP around the pattern at Santa Maria Municipal Airport in California, where I earned my PPL in 1977. Loading the airplane with only 150 gallons of fuel, and staying well below the max gross weight of 5250 lbs., the Spirit is particularly unstable around all axes, making it difficult to fly with even a modicum of precision. Charles Lindbergh was clearly an exceptional and determined pilot!
